Linked Discourses 23.4

1. About Māra

Should Be Completely Understood

At Sāvatthī.

Venerable Rādha went up to the Buddha, bowed, and sat down to one side. The Buddha said to him:

“Rādha, I will teach you the things that should be completely understood, complete understanding, and the individual who has completely understood.

Listen and apply your mind well, I will speak.”

“Yes, sir,” Rādha replied.

The Buddha said this:

“And what things should be completely understood?

Form, feeling, perception, choices, and consciousness.

These are called the things that should be completely understood.

And what is complete understanding?

The ending of greed, hate, and delusion.

This is called complete understanding.

And what is the individual who has completely understood?

It should be said: a perfected one,

the venerable of such name and such clan.

This is called the individual who has completely understood.”
